Role:
To monitor, respond and proactively manage security operations center (SOC) in line with the Bank IT Security Policy.
Key Result Areas:
1.Threat and vulnerability analysis:
- Identify, scan and analyze vulnerabilities on the bank network through the SIEM and real time scans to enable safety in the bank network
- Investigate, document, and report on any information security: based on event data from firewalls, WAF, IPS, and other sources.
- Reviews alerts, threat intelligence, and security data of security tools based on traffic patterns to enable avert further risks from incidents.
2.Investigate suspicious activities, contain and prevent them:
- Monitoring log streaming continuity while Perform triage of incoming issues using ticket-tracking system.
3.Implement and manage SOC monitoring and analysis tools:
- Risk Assessment–Assist in performing on-going security monitoring of organization information Assessment information security risk periodically.
- Evaluate and recommend new information security technologies and countermeasures against threats to information or privacy.
4.Carries out vulnerability assessments and penetration tests:
- Check systems are prone to attacks or vulnerabilities, or they conform to the bank standards as stipulated by the I.T Service Delivery Policy.
